Program Description:

LaboratoriosOne of the missions of the Health Technologies for Quality of Care team (THR/HT) of the Pan American Health Organization (PAHO) is to cooperate technically with the National Public Health Institutions, regulatory agencies and the public health national laboratories of the Region of the Americas to ensure the continuous improvement of the laboratory services in the clinical diagnosis and epidemiological surveillance; thus contributing to lower morbidity and mortality and optimal patient care in Latin America and the Caribbean.

ASM-PAHO Infectious Diseases Epidemiology and Surveillance Professorship and Fellowship Programs PDF Print E-mail

Fellowship Program provides funding to young scientists from Bolivia, Colombia, Costa Rica, Dominican Republic, Ecuador, El Salvador, Guatemala, Honduras, Nicaragua, Panama, Paraguay, and Peru to visit a host scientist in the US.  The applicants must be in the process of obtaining, or have obtained within the past 5 years, their Masters, PhD, or other equivalent academic degree and have at least five years of laboratory experience in the area of antimicrobial resistance.  One $4,000 Fellowship is offered per program year. 

Annual Application Deadlines:

October 15 (for Professorships and Fellowships taking place between January 1 – June 30)

April 15 (for Professorships and Fellowships taking place between July 1 – December 31)
